Pick Pendo.io when

  • Product-led SaaS teams
  • Enterprise orgs tracking feature adoption
  • Teams wiring product context into AI agents

When Pendo.io is not a fit

  • Small startups that just need page-view analytics
  • Marketing teams wanting traffic data, not in-app behavior
  • Teams with no engineers to install SDKs and tag features
  • Anyone needing verified security or pricing before buying . nothing public here

Pick Google Analytics when

  • Marketing teams tracking site traffic
  • E-commerce funnel and conversion analysis
  • Content site owners wanting free analytics

When Google Analytics is not a fit

  • Small sites that only need basic visitor counts
  • Privacy-first teams uncomfortable sending data to Google
  • EU-heavy sites wary of data-protection rulings against GA
  • Anyone unwilling to learn GA4's steep interface
